Glass transition of polystyrene model molecules
Authors:F. Bastard  B. Jasse
Affiliation:(1) Laboratoire de Physicochimie Structurale et Macromoléculaire, E.S.P.C.I., 10 rue Vauquelin, F-75231 Paris Cedex 05, France
Abstract:Sumnary The glass transition temperatures of 2,4-diphenylpentane, 2,4,6triphenylheptane and 2,4,6,8-tetraphenylnonane are shown to follow the relation Tg = 325 – 2.64 × 104/Mn where Mn is the molecular weight. 2,4-diphenylpentane-2,4,6-triphenylheptane mixtures exhibit only one glass transition temperature which follow the relation Tg = (1 – ohgr2) Tg1 + ohgr2 Tg2 where ohgr2 is the weight % of 2,4-diphenylpentane. The configurational structure of these polystyrene model molecules is shown to slightly influence the Tg's values.
